Bony Decompression for Chiari Malformation Type I: Long-Term Follow-Up

Suboccipital craniectomy alone is an effective and safe long-term treatment for children with Chiari malformation type I (CM-I). While some symptom recurrence may occur, the low complication rate and positive outcomes support its use in carefully selected patients.
Area of Science:
- Neurosurgery
- Pediatric Neurosurgery
- Chiari Malformation Management
Background:
- Chiari malformation type I (CM-I) management involves various surgical techniques.
- Bony posterior fossa decompression is a common pediatric approach but may have a higher reoperation risk.
- Limited long-term follow-up data exists for bony decompression alone in pediatric CM-I.
Purpose of the Study:
- To evaluate the long-term effectiveness of suboccipital craniectomy alone for pediatric CM-I.
- To assess the safety and durability of this surgical approach in children.
Main Methods:
- Retrospective review of 42 children (mean age 6.7 years) undergoing bony decompression (suboccipital craniectomy, with C1 laminectomy and/or dural delamination in select cases).
- Outcome assessment using traditional measurements and the Chicago Chiari Outcome Scale (CCOS).
- Mean follow-up of 11.3 years (range 5-15 years).
Main Results:
- Headache (81%), neck pain (40%), and vertigo (40%) were common preoperative symptoms; 45% had syringomyelia.
- Symptom resolution or significant improvement occurred in 58% of patients.
- Excellent or functional outcomes (CCOS) were achieved in 98% of children, with a 7% reoperation rate for recurrence and no complications.
Conclusions:
- Suboccipital craniectomy alone provides effective, safe, and durable treatment for pediatric CM-I.
- The low complication rate and high success rate outweigh the risk of recurrence.
- Careful patient selection is critical for optimal outcomes in CM-I surgery.
